The Versatility of Hexagonal Wire Mesh Applications and Benefits
Hexagonal wire mesh, also known as hex wire mesh or hexagonal wire netting, is a unique and versatile form of fencing and reinforcement material that has garnered attention across various industries due to its strength,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ness. Characterized by its hexagon-shaped openings, this type of mesh can be made from a variety of materials such as galvanized steel, PVC-coated wire, or stainless steel, allowing it to adapt to numerous applications.
Construction and Landscape Design
In the construction industry, hexagonal wire mesh is widely used for both structural reinforcement and as a barrier material. Due to its strength and resilience, it is commonly employed in the construction of retaining walls, embankments, and slopes, providing necessary support and stability. The mesh allows for soil binding, preventing erosion while permitting water runoff, which is essential for maintaining landscape integrity.
Additionally, in landscaping and garden design, hexagonal wire mesh serves aesthetic and functional purposes. Gardeners utilize it to create supports for climbing plants, ensuring that vines and flowers can grow upwards rather than sprawling across the ground. Moreover, it can be used as a decorative garden fence, providing protection for plants while adding a unique design element to outdoor spaces.
Wildlife Protection and Habitat Management
Hexagonal wire mesh is also instrumental in wildlife conservation and management. It is employed to create wildlife enclosures, which protect endangered species while allowing for rehabilitation and safe breeding practices. These enclosures provide a secure environment, preventing predation and ensuring that animals can thrive without the threat of external dangers.
Furthermore, hexagonal wire mesh can be used in ecological projects to prevent erosion and support the regeneration of vegetation in sensitive areas

In the industrial sector, hexagonal wire mesh has a wide range of applications. It is commonly used for safety barriers, ventilation screens, and as a protective cover for machinery, ensuring that workers are kept safe from potential hazards. The resilience of the mesh allows for durability under harsh conditions, making it an ideal choice for industrial applications.
In agriculture, hexagonal wire mesh is indispensable for animal husbandry and crop protection. Farmers use it to construct pens for livestock, securing the animals while ensuring adequate airflow and visibility. Furthermore, it serves as a protective barrier for crops against pests and birds while allowing sunlight and rain to nurture the plants.
